Ethylene production (500MM tpy) facility in Quatar. Petrochemical site's Hot and Cold Flares systems were scope of the project. What complicated the solution was that there were eight (8) global scenarios that had to be evaluated for their over-load contributions, namely: Global cooling water and power failure scenarios Both mass and radiant flows were issues Both Hot and Cold Flares had limiting capacities Required a comprehensive event tree model to quantifiably determine overall SIL requirements of main flare capacity contributors. Supported as HIPPS and event tree calculation study principal consultant and report author.
